Kirst certainly seems to agree with this. From their web site:
https://kirstkonverter.com/kirst-pdfs/SafetyWarnt.pdf
The instructions that came with my Kirst Konverter (purchased maybe ten years ago -- or so) stated that opening up the frame to allow loading cartridges would make the firearm permanently into a modern cartridge firearm.
